The thing is that it's hard to come up with a scenario that he could have done just by retorquing lug bolts. At 150K there are plenty of steering and suspension components that can need attention, and maybe the timing is a coincidence.
I think you're going to need to get it on an alignment rack and locate the source(s) of the problem. Swapping hubs and lug bolts pre-emptively is not cheap (or easy, if you're talking about the rears).
